UNIVERSITY OF VICTORIA

Country: Canada
Campus/location : Victoria

Arms of University of Victoria

Official blazon

Arms : Azure an open book proper edged bound and clasped Or, on a chief Argent three martlets Gules
Crest : A dexter cubit arm proper in the hand a torch erect Or enflamed proper irradiated Or and ensigned with a scroll Argent thereon the Hebrew words Azure meaning "Let there be light"
Motto : MULTITUDO SAPIENTIUM SANITAS ORBIS

Origin/meaning

The arms were officially granted on April 3, 2001.
